LACUNA COIL’s ANDREA FERRO: ‘We All the time Contemplate OZZY OSBOURNE Like Our Godfather’


In a brand new interview with U.Ok.’s Primordial Radio, Andrea Ferro of Italian metallers LACUNA COIL paid tribute to legendary BLACK SABBATH singer Ozzy Osbourne who died final week on the age of 76. Andrea stated (as transcribed by BLABBERMOUTH.NET): “BLACK SABBATH, clearly, we grew up with their music, and being large TYPE O NEGATIVE followers — TYPE O NEGATIVE was sort of a reincarnation of the BLACK SABBATH sound for us. And it was extra the way in which we found that sound. After which we went again to BLACK SABBATH due to TYPE O NEGATIVE. It is at all times like that — you develop up and also you hearken to one thing, you then get the place the unique inspiration got here from, so we grew to become additionally large BLACK SABBATH followers. However the truth that we acquired to do two Ozzfests in America, in 2004 and 2006, and we acquired to fulfill Ozzy and [his wife and manager] Sharon. We have been picked up by [Ozzy and Sharon‘s children] Kelly and Jack the very first time we had been on Ozzfest in 2004 for the second stage.”

He continued: “For us, we at all times think about Ozzy like our godfather, even when we do not know him rather well. We simply met him briefly. However nonetheless, for us, he was at all times an essential determine. He was like our older uncle, not solely due to the musical inspiration, but in addition as a result of we felt he gave us a special day to shine and to interrupt into the North American market. And for a band from Italy, it isn’t very straightforward or not quite common to occur. So for us, Ozzy was at all times that nearly father determine of, like, we owe him one thing, as a result of he is been very sort and Sharon‘s at all times been sort to us, and we have been upgraded to the principle stage in 2006. So it actually made a distinction for us.”

Andrea added: “Once we [played Ozzfest] in 2004, it was truly BLACK SABBATH headlining on the unique lineup, and we had been hanging out with them additionally on catering, and we grew to become actually good pals with Invoice Ward, the drummer. As a result of he had a radio program on faculty radio in California, and he was taking part in our tunes on this system. So he at all times advised us, ‘Hey, I play you guys on a regular basis in my present.’ And so as soon as we acquired the endorsement from Pearl Drums throughout Ozzfest, so he got here to our trailer of the tour bus and constructed up the package with our drummer and take a look at the skins and take a look at the place collectively. And that was a surreal second, seeing Invoice Ward proper there with you, attempting the drum package, speaking drums, coming to eat with us at catering. That was a novel expertise. After which after we did it in 2006, Ozzy was headlining together with his private band, so we acquired to see each units each night time for the whole summer time. And so for us, Ozzy is certainly a particular, particular determine.”

Reflecting on Ozzy‘s passing, which occurred somewhat over two weeks after the singer’s closing efficiency on the “Again To The Starting” occasion in BLACK SABBATH‘s authentic hometown of Birmingham, United Kingdom, Andrea stated: “It was very unhappy, clearly, for what occurred, however it was additionally nice to… I watched the present streaming, the ‘Again To The Starting’ present, and it was nice to see that he was there another time for his followers, doing charity stuff with all these nice bands and pals, as a result of we all know most of those guys, as a result of we tour with a whole lot of these bands and other people. And to see that, it was relieving, as a result of no less than he acquired to do this earlier than he knew in all probability that he did not have a whole lot of time in entrance of him. And so it was sort of each unhappy and bittersweet, as a result of I used to be completely happy for him to have the ability to do it. However, you knew that it was gonna be kind of an actual ending. And so it was unhappy information. However however, I’m glad he did have the possibility to do this.”

Ozzy died the morning of July 22, his household introduced in an announcement.

“It’s with extra disappointment than mere phrases can convey that we’ve got to report that our beloved Ozzy Osbourne has handed away this morning. He was together with his household and surrounded by love. We ask everybody to respect our household privateness right now,” the household stated.

No explanation for loss of life was given, however Osbourne had battled a lot of well being points over the previous a number of years, together with Parkinson’s illness and accidents he sustained from a late-night fall in 2019.
